Hello, I would like to know if someone could help me find a solution to my problem, please.
Actually, I have a fast food restaurant and I would like to set up a microphone to be able to call the customers who are in the back room and also to call my employees who are in the kitchen, but wirelessly, and I have no idea how to do that.
I was thinking of a wireless microphone with Bluetooth speakers, but I’m getting lost. Otherwise, I also thought about connecting a wireless microphone to the TV in the back room, but I don't know how to do that either and if it's even possible.
Can you please help me?
Thank you.

      However, be careful, the wireless microphones use a lot of batteries.
      In general, with one battery, I can last an evening, and that’s if I’m careful with how I use it.
      So for his usage, at best, I think it will last 2 or 3 days max.
